

Cary Heroy of Austin moved forward with supreme grace on June 9th. Daughter of Tom and Barbara Holmsley, Cary was born in Muenschweiler, Germany. She grew up in Austin, Laredo, and McAllen. She starred for the Sharyland High School track team, and also played basketball and volleyball. Not surprisingly, she was voted most athletic girl of her 1983 graduating class.
Following one year at Principia College in Illinois where she set a school record in the 200m, Cary completed her Bachelors of Science degree in Education at UT Austin in 1987. She coached volleyball and basketball at Hays Middle School in Buda, along with teaching science for six years. For the next six years, she worked at State Farm carrying a ladder, climbing on roofs, and crawling under foundations as a claims adjuster. But her favorite job was next – being a full time mom and volunteer. She was an active member of the Christian Science church from childhood, serving on many committees. She established a vacation Bible school at First Church of Christ, Scientist and led the school for 8 years. Cary was room mom and active in PTA in both elementary and middle school for both of her daughters.
Cary also loved to go camping with her family at some of the beautiful state parks in Texas and national parks around the country.
She is succeeded by her parents Tom and Barbara, husband Ken, daughters Kenna and Cara, and brothers Tom and Timothy.
